The stone fabrication industry has transformed dramatically in recent years. Customers demand higher precision, faster turnaround, and more design flexibility than ever before. For fabricators, meeting these demands with traditional equipment often means using multiple machines: bridge saws for cutting, routers for sink openings, edge polishers for finishing, and waterjets for complex cuts.

This fragmented workflow creates challenges—higher labor costs, longer lead times, more maintenance, and less consistency.

How the Carvex8 Works Step by Step

  1. Digital Design Input
    • Upload a CAD drawing or CNC file with the required operations.
    • No CAD drawing? The machine includes preloaded countertop templates—just enter dimensions.
  2. Slab Positioning & Clamping
    • Vacuum clamping system holds the slab firmly.
    • Ensures zero movement during high-speed processing.
  3. Automated Machining
    • CNC-controlled spindle executes cutting, milling, drilling, or polishing.
    • Speeds range from 0.5–30 m/min depending on material and operation.
  4. Tool Changes
    • Automatic tool changer selects the right tool from a 12-position magazine.
    • Eliminates downtime for manual tool switching.
  5. Smart Adjustments
    • Polishing system automatically adjusts for wheel wear.
    • Maintains consistent surface finishes over long production runs.
  6. Final Product
    • Finished countertop, sink cutout, or decorative piece—ready for installation.

Technical Specifications at a Glance

  • Max machining size: 3600 × 1600 mm
  • Min machining size: 300 × 300 mm
  • Spindle speed: 0–18,000 RPM
  • Processing thickness: 5–30 mm
  • Traveling speed: 60 m/min
  • Spindle power: 15 kW
  • Tool magazine: 12 automatic positions
  • Total power: 25 kW
  • Voltage: 380V, 50Hz (customizable for international markets)
  • Machine weight: Approx. 6 tons
  • Dimensions: 5900 × 3300 × 3200 mm
  • Controller: 19-inch LCD touchscreen
